this may be possible because sometimes when I'm done playing system link and I go on xbl, the player's i played with in system link show up on the recent players list. Also when you play system link and your host and someone betrays you a few times, it gives you that option to hold X to boot them. Basicly what you may need to do is to make the game think its in xbl when really its in system link. I don't think too many people will try to do this because it would involve lot of editing and everyone in the party would need the same modified menu and default.xbe. I don't think you its even possable to have that many modders with the same mainmenu and xbe in the same party to make you want to boot people.
I'm just guessing so correct me if I'm wrong.
